  • hint*

    remember to tell beginners about time allocated stretch (google it if you don't know) it means the time needed for each stretch (as they differ)

    also, learn your muscle groups...what is being stretched and why!!

    also, DO NOT BOUNCE on your muscles, you will end up torn to shreds after a while... also, shin splints are massive in irish dance, so show stretches to help avoid them.

    and when stretching your (foot) and (leg, lol), use a wall... it gives a fuller stretch to stop cramping :)

  • I've heard from all professional sources that you shouldn't ever stretch your knee past your toe, because it puts too much stress on the knee. Google "common stretches to avoid" for more info on that.

    Also, never stretch before warming up - something like walking/jogging several minutes. Cold muscles don't stretch as well, and are more prone to injury.
